Wintersweet growth temperatureThe suitable temperature for wintersweet to grow is approximately between 10 degrees Celsius and 20 degrees Celsius. Generally, it is very cold-resistant and not easily frostbitten in winter. It can withstand temperatures as low as minus 10 degrees Celsius. Wintersweet growth humidityWintersweet does not have very high requirements for humidity and can generally grow in most environments, so just make sure its soil is moist. Wintersweet growing soilWintersweet likes to grow in deep, fertile and loose soil, and it is best to choose slightly acidic soil to plant wintersweet. It is an acid-loving plant, which is conducive to promoting its growth.
